Technical requirements and troubleshooting
Computer requirements

- The Specialty Assessment Evaluation requires that you use a PC computer or a mac running Microsoft Windows XP, Vista or 7; with either Internet Explorer (6 or greater) or Mozilla Firefox 3+, Safari 5+ or Google Chrome.
- If your computer does not meet these system requirements, you will need to find a computer that does. There is no paper and pencil test.
- Internet Explorer is our preferred and recommended browser. You may use Firefox, but will have to install the most recent updates along with the .NET 2.0 plug in, which will require a restart of the computer. Some users have been having trouble with the install due to security settings within FireFox that prevent a Web based installation of the .NET 2.0 plug-in.
- Be aware that if you take the assessment from your workplace, you may encounter difficulty because many workplace systems have firewalls or other security features that may interfere with access.
- Make sure any spam filters are disabled.
- Remember cookies must be enabled on your computer and filters may interfere with launching the assessment so disabled them if you encounter a launch problem.

I'm getting a Missing Files message
This can occur for Firefox users. If you get a message regarding missing files, this means it is loading the launching files to your download files and you should switch to Internet Explorer to bypass this issue.
When I select an answer, the program won't accept it.
The easiest way to resolve this is to click on the review button and select the answer from the review mode. Then resume the assessment in the test or review format.
Can I take the assessment on a Mac?
Yes, you can take on a Mac.
